Saturday’s 10-game NBA schedule is built around a great triple-header on NBA TV. The action starts at 5:00 p.m. EST when the Nuggets host the Rockets in a matinee matchup in Denver. The Western Conference showdown offers plenty of star power on both sides of the matchup, providing plenty of player prop bets to consider on DraftKings Sportsbook.

In the big picture of the showdown, the Rockets are 1.5-point road favorites with the game total set at 236.5. The teams faced off on Monday in Denver as well, and the Nuggets won in overtime, 128-125. The Rockets also lost in overtime on Thursday night in New Orleans and have dropped three of four to sink to 16-8 on the season. The Nuggets are 20-6 on the year and have won six straight coming into this rematch.

Alperen Sengun over 22.5 points (-117)

Sengun has been the focus of the Rockets’ offense and a key to their success this season. He is averaging 23.7 points per game in his 22 games and has scored at least 23 points in five of his last six games, scoring 22 points against the Clippers in the only game he fell short.

Against the Nuggets on Monday, he had 33 points, 10 assists and 10 boards, and he had 28 points in New Orleans on Thursday.

Sengun missed a few games with illness early in December, but he has been regularly going over this prop since his return. He should be able to put together another big game on Saturday night in his rematch with Jokic and the Nuggets.

Tim Hardaway Jr. under 2.5 3PM (-134)

Hardaway Jr. has been getting extra playing time with Christian Braun (ankle) and Aaron Gordon (hamstring) out, but he has still been typically coming in under this prop line.

He has been under this 3PM prop in four straight games and in 12 of his last 14 (86%). Hardaway only had two three-pointers in the matchup between these teams on Monday, even though he played 40 minutes in the overtime contest. He has typically been playing 25 to 27 minutes, and is averaging 2.4 3PM per game this season.

On Saturday, Peyton Watson (side) is questionable, and if he’s out there could be more time for Hardaway. But even with Watson out on Thursday, Hardaway still finished under this prop line.
He has the ability to get hot and go over this prop line, but the chances are much better that he stays under it again on Saturday.

Amen Thompson Over 24.5 Points + Rebounds (-122)

Thompson is averaging 17.6 points and 7.3 rebounds per game for a combined total of 24.9 points and rebounds per game. The third-year guard has been stronger over the last few games after a slightly slower start while adjusting to playing with Kevin Durant.

He had 23 points and nine rebounds against the Pelicans on Thursday after posting a double-double of 14 points and 12 boards against the Nuggets on Monday. He has gone over this prop in six of his last seven games and eight of his last 11.

Since he had so many rebounds against the Nuggets on Monday, I think he’ll be able to clear this prop line again on Saturday night, especially if he can carry over some of his efficiency from Thursday, when he went 11-for-14 from the field.
